Schwake DO, Garner E, Strom OR, et al: _Legionella_ DNA markers in tap water coincident with a spike in legionnaires' disease in Flint, MI. Environ Sci Technol. Lett. 2016; 3(9): 311-5;
The city of Flint, with a population of 102 434 residents, is the largest city and county seat of Genesee County in the US state of Michigan ().
